Based on Alan Wolfelts six needs of mourning and written to pair with Companioning the Grieving Child, this thorough guide provides hundreds of handson activities tailored for grieving children in three age groups: preschool, elementary, and teens. Through the use of readings, games, discussion questions, and arts and crafts, caregivers can help grieving young people acknowledge the reality of the death, embrace the pain of the loss, remember the person who died, develop a new selfidentity, search for meaning, and accept support. Sample activities include grief sock puppets, expression bead bracelets, the nurturing game, and writing an autobiographical poem. Activities are presented in an easytofollow format, and each has a goal, an objective, a sequential description of the activity, and a list of needed materials.
